Northern Alberta Institute of Technology (NAIT)
The selected implementation partner will support NAIT in the successful implementation of the CRM system Slate by Technolutions, for Admissions and Student Success. The scope includes planning, requirements validation, system configuration, data migration, integrations, testing, training, change management, and post-implementation support.
The partner is expected to:
•
Deliver the solution in accordance with the requirements set out in Appendix C – Requirements.
•
Provide project management, communication, and documentation throughout the engagement.
•
Ensure integration with NAIT Student Information System (SIS) PeopleSoft Campus Solutions, authentication systems, and other enterprise applications.
•
Facilitate training, knowledge transfer, and adoption activities.
•
Provide post-go-live hypercare and transition to ongoing support.
